The question

What is the ruling on drinking juice from a wine bottle?

The answer

It is preferable to avoid using utensils that are used for cooking pork and drinking alcohol. If no other utensils are available, it is permissible to use them on condition that they are first washed with water. Based on the Hadith of Abu Tha'labah Al-Khushani, the Messenger of Allah (peace be upon him) said: "(If you find other [utensils], then eat and drink in them, but if you do not find other [utensils], then wash them with water and eat and drink.)" Drinking juice in a wine bottle may open the door to suspicion and be interpreted as drinking alcohol, and a Muslim should avoid doubtful matters. If the intention behind drinking in a wine bottle is to imitate alcohol drinkers, then that is forbidden.
